High-Temperature Metal Belting

A modified variation of balance weave using two 12-pitch spirals woven together to form a 24-pitch belt. Available in any material.
DB-24-10-6-8
DB = double balance
24 = 24 loops of wire per foot width
10 = 10 spirals connected in a foot of length
6 = 6-gauge connecting pin (.192” diameter)
8 = 8-gauge spiral wire (.162” diameter)
Double balanced weave belts are most commonly used in elevated temperature applications for sintering, brazing and annealing.
